Step 4 of the Larkspool migration: once the old spooler on the Pemberton cluster is drained, point the print-intake service at the new queue endpoint and bump the retry budget, since the new broker acks slower under load. Confirm health checks pass before enabling tenants. Apply the following configuration values.

deployment values, fafog-kajef:
joreth:
  pin: 4254
  tenant: lamius
  seal: seal_f7a8fd37
  metrics_host: metrics.joreth.merlaqgrid.internal
  standby_team: tamys
  escalation: casir-casdor
  nonce: a08045

**First-Aid Room — Orvelle Building**

As part of your onboarding, please familiarise yourself with the first-aid room on the ground floor of the Orvelle Building, just past the lifts. It contains a treatment couch, a defibrillator, and a fully stocked supplies cabinet, all checked weekly by our trained first-aiders. In an emergency, alert reception first so a first-aider can meet you there. The room is kept locked for safety and stock control, so enter using the door code below.

turnstile pass: bdg-YEOZLM-79341408

**Step 7 — Bounce Processor Key Escrow (Mailfennel)**

After the signing keys for the bounce-classification service are generated, two witnesses confirm the fingerprint readout and the escrow envelope is sealed. The contractor records the ceremony timestamp in the ledger and verifies the offline backup mounts cleanly. Before sealing, test that the escrow bundle decrypts using the recovery passphrase shown below.

recovery phrase for fajeg-kawep: druix-gorius-briax-ulaeth-fraox-lammir-pelox-jormir-pelwyn-julir

**Onboarding: Glintmap Tile Cache**

The Glintmap tile-rendering cache sits between the raster workers and the edge nodes. On-call duties are mostly eviction tuning and watching hit-rate dashboards; anything below 80% pages you. Cache flushes require two-person approval except during a declared incident. If you need emergency access to the cache admin console, authenticate with the recovery passphrase that follows.

strongbox words: druvan-lamys-eliius-jorax-istox-soreth-ulays-gilix-ralix-oliiel-norwyn-casvan-praius